UPDATED INSPECTION PLAN FOR BRAIDWOOD STATION, UNITS 1 AND 2 (REPORT 05000456/2017005 AND 05000457/2017005)

Dear Mr. Hanson:

The enclosed inspection plan lists the inspections scheduled through June 30, 2019, for Braidwood Station, Units 1 and 2. The U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) provides the inspection plan to allow for the resolution of any scheduling conflicts and personnel availability issues. Routine inspections performed by resident inspectors are not included in the inspection plan. The inspections listed during the last twelve months of the inspection plan are tentative and may be revised. The NRC will contact you as soon as possible to discuss changes to the inspection plan should circumstances warrant any changes. This inspection plan does not include the plan for security-related inspections, which will be sent via separate, non-publicly available correspondence.

Temporary Instruction (TI)-191, Inspection of the Implementation of Mitigation Strategies and Spent Fuel Pool Instrumentation Orders and Emergency Preparedness Communication/Staffing/Multi-Unit Dose Assessment Plans, will be performed the week of January 16, 2018, as shown in the attached inspection plan. TI-191 is being performed as part of the routine follow-up to Fukushima-related orders.
